Arriva London ENN40

ENN39
Back to Home Back to Index Back to Arriva London index
ENN41
ENN 40 YY 67 HCC AD E20D   SFD9TAER9HGYA6502 AD H251/2 B24F
Wood Gren
16
th September 2023

Back to Home Back to Index